About i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F (BATS:EFV)

i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F (the Fund), formerly iShares MSCI EAFE Value Index Fund, is an exchange-traded fund (ETF). The Fund se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the MSCI EAFE Value Index. The Index is a subset of the MSCI EAFE Index and constituents of the Index include securities from Europe, Australasia (Australia and Asia), and the Far East. The Fund invests in sectors, such as financials, energy, healthcare, telecommunication services, industrials, utilities, consumer discretionary, materials, information technology and consumer staples. The Fund generally invests at least 90% of its assets in securities of the Index and in depositary receipts representing securities of the Index. BlackRock Fund Advisors (BFA) serves as the investment adviser to the Fund.

Should I Buy i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F Stock? EFV Pros and Cons Explained

Pros

Here are some ways that investors could benefit from investing in i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F:

  • The ETF provides exposure to value stocks in developed markets outside of North America, offering diversification benefits.
  • Historically, value stocks have shown the potential for outperformance over the long term compared to growth stocks.
  • With a focus on sectors like financials, energy, and healthcare, the ETF aligns with potential economic recovery trends.
  • Current stock price of EFV is showing a favorable entry point for investors seeking value opportunities.
  • The ETF's investment strategy aims to track the MSCI EAFE Value Index, providing a transparent and rules-based approach.

Cons

Investors should be bearish about investing in i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F for these reasons:

  • Value investing strategies may underperform during certain market cycles, especially in prolonged growth-oriented markets.
  • The ETF's concentration in specific sectors may expose investors to sector-specific risks and volatility.
  • Currency fluctuations in the regions covered by the ETF could impact returns for investors.
  • Market conditions and economic factors can influence the performance of value stocks, affecting the ETF's returns.
  • Investors should consider the impact of fees and expenses on the overall returns of the ETF.
